Output d35f670377ca0652285b36a8ae4dd9002355e58705d24c936a619af1ee8186b3:0

value
311000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 87f9cf9cb396dd8448bd08de57062dca33b85369 OP_EQUAL
address
3E5zQcUHuuF59jddqWMmw7gLWnHXou2yNq
transaction
d35f670377ca0652285b36a8ae4dd9002355e58705d24c936a619af1ee8186b3
confirmations
349089
spent
true